import { something } from '@carton/server'; // non-type importCreate component types by inferring from AppRouter:
// types.ts
import type { inferRouterOutputs } from '@trpc/server';
import type { AppRouter } from '@carton/server';
type RouterOutputs = inferRouterOutputs<AppRouter>;
// Infer types from API responses
export type CaseListItem = RouterOutputs['case']['list'][number];
export type CaseDetail = RouterOutputs['case']['getById'];
// Use in props
export interface CaseListProps {
cases?: CaseListItem[];
onCaseSelect?: (caseItem: CaseListItem) => void;
}This ensures types always match what the API returns (including Date → string serialization).

{!editing ? <p onClick={() => setEditing(true)}>{text}</p> : <Textarea with Save/Cancel />}const mutation = trpc.entity.update.useMutation({
onMutate: async (variables) => {
await utils.entity.getById.cancel({ id });
const previous = utils.entity.getById.getData({ id });
if (previous) utils.entity.getById.setData({ id }, { ...previous, ...variables });
return { previous };
},
onSuccess: () => {
utils.entity.getById.invalidate({ id });
utils.entity.list.invalidate();
},
onError: (err, vars, context) => {
if (context?.previous) utils.entity.getById.setData({ id }, context.previous);
},
});Reference: CaseInformation.tsx, ConfirmationDialog.tsx
